OREANDA-NEWS. July 28, 2008. The official opening of the intraareal transportation ring that had been built by OJSC N.W. Telecom and united towns of the western coast of Kaliningrad Oblast into a single communication network was held in Yantarny settlement. Yantarny settlement was the place where the construction of this intraareal ring was completed on 21st July. This is the first of the three planned rings which will embrace the entire Kaliningrad Oblast with optic fiber. Here in Yantarny, a new digital telephone exchange Si-2000 for 1024 numbers has been built and has replaced the former analogue 800-numbers telephone exchange.
